    Figure Sequence of Clinical Evaluations During the Study Period

    Clinical data were collected at 2 separate moments before (T0 and T1) and 1 (T2) after the diagnosis of the coronavirus disease 2019 in each patient with multiple sclerosis. *Interval duration based on the subcohort with complete Expanded Disability Status Scale data (N = 138).
